Meaning & usage

adj/məˈnɪp.jə.lə.tɪv/Australia, UK/məˈnɪp.jə.leɪ.tɪv/US[məˈnɪp.jə.leɪ.ɾɪv]US
  1. Using manipulation purposefully.

  2. Tending to manipulate.

  3. Reaching one's goals at the expense of other people by using them.

noun/məˈnɪp.jə.lə.tɪv/Australia, UK/məˈnɪp.jə.leɪ.tɪv/US[məˈnɪp.jə.leɪ.ɾɪv]US
  1. A manipulable object designed to demonstrate a mathematical concept.
